Well Im a first timer here…Set my 24 eggs in a Janoel 24 on Friday night, 7/31( it was actually 1:30am on Aug 1)…Temperature has been rather easy to regulate and keep steady after the first day, however the humidity fluctuates a lot - lowest at 22% and highest at about 55%. The exact amount of water I am putting is half the squirt bottle in one of the channels of the bottom tray.

Any suggestions as to how to better achieve a more consistent humidity?

Have 12 Buff Orpingtons eggs and 12 high noon leiper eggs in there…Hoping for the best…...
What Amy said about the sponges! In the beginning, averaging, IMO is what it's all about, until you figure out what works best for you.

Thank you WV. will keep trying other methods, maybe putting the same amount of water but half in one channel and other half in the other.
That would only make it worse b/c of more surface area. I'm happy when using water if I bounce between 11 and 40%! With sponges, it's very easy to maintain 25 - 35%.
